zoukankan      html  css  js  c++  java
  • uwsgi xml 配置

    uwsgi 用来做nginx和应用之间的桥梁,负责接收nginx动态转发过来的用户请求,其配置方式有多种,我一般选择<xml>标签的形式

    下面的这些配置仅限于ubuntu下用apt-get安装的形式:

    进入/etc/uwsgi/目录,有两个目录分别为apps-available和apps-enabled,在apps-available新建一个xml文件,在apps-enabled目录下新建一个软连接指向刚刚建立的xml文件,之后编辑该文件即可:

    <uwsgi>

    <socket>127.0.0.1:8000</socket>                        #socket绑定地址和监听端口,端口必须和nginx请求端口一致

    <listen>5</listen>                                                  #socket listen队列长度

    <master>true</master>                                         #允许主进程存在

    <harakiri>60</harakiri>                                         #设置处理请求的超时时间

    <chdir>/home/myuser/myproject/</chdir>             #载入python应用的路径

    <wsgi-file>/myapp/wsgi.py</wsgi-file>                  #载入应用的wsgi文件

    <processes>1</processes>                                  #开启处理请求的进程数

    <worker>1</worker>                                             #开启处理请求的进程数,和processes一样,不太明白有什么区别

    <daemonize>/var/log/uwsgi.log</daemonize>       #进程后台运行,并将日志输出到指定的文件路径

    <disable-logging>true<disable-logging>               #只记录uwsgi错误和内部消息,不记录常规请求信息

    <plugins>python</plugins>                                   #加载指定的插件

    </uwsgi>

  • 相关阅读:
    在linux CentOS7 安装Nginx 部署vue
    VS Code 用Vue Cli创建项目
    CentOS8通过命令设置IP地址
    C# .net Core WebApi 系列(一)创建与使用
    JS、C#编码解码
    C#通用类库--数字转为人民币汉字大写表示
    CheckUtil类
    Windows服务用bat命令安装与卸载
    突然的兴趣,我想写一个提取图片中特定颜色图像的程序
    一些常用的基础操作记录
  • 原文地址:https://www.cnblogs.com/pythonClub/p/10423864.html
Copyright © 2011-2022 走看看